Criteria for Evaluating Training Institutes
When selecting a training institute, it is crucial to consider several key criteria that will ensure the chosen program aligns with the demands of the 2026 job market. First and foremost, the relevance of the course curriculum cannot be overlooked. It is essential to examine whether the curriculum is up-to-date and reflective of current industry standards and trends. A robust program should provide a blend of theoretical knowledge and practical skills to prepare students for real-world applications.
Instructor expertise stands as another significant factor in evaluating training institutes. Potential students should assess the qualifications and backgrounds of instructors. Experienced educators with industry experience can offer valuable insights and mentorship that enrich the learning experience. Furthermore, the ability of instructors to engage effectively with students can greatly enhance understanding and retention of the material taught.
Industry connections represent an additional crucial criterion. Institutes with established networks can often provide invaluable resources, such as guest lectures, internship opportunities, and industry collaborations, which contribute to a more enriching education. Such connections can significantly enhance a student’s ability to enter the job market successfully, as they also lead to an understanding of employer expectations and workplace culture.
Another aspect to evaluate is the availability of student support services. Comprehensive support systems, including academic counseling, career advising, and access to resources such as libraries and learning materials, can significantly impact a student’s success. Students should inquire about the extent and accessibility of these services before making a decision.
Lastly, placing emphasis on placement success rates is paramount. Institutes that track and share their graduates’ employment statistics offer a transparent view of their effectiveness in preparing students for the workforce. A high placement rate often indicates a successful curriculum and the success of their support systems, making it a critical factor for prospective students.

Cost and Value Analysis of Training Institutes
When selecting a training institute, prospective students often find themselves weighing the cost of tuition against the value of the education provided. This cost and value analysis becomes even more critical when considering the dynamic job market anticipated for 2026. Various factors contribute to the overall expense of attending a training institute, including tuition fees, materials, and additional fees for certifications or workshops. These costs can vary significantly between institutions, adding complexity to the decision-making process.
In terms of value, one must evaluate not only the quality of education offered but also the effectiveness of the training in preparing students for the workforce. Reputable institutes often partner with industry leaders, enabling students to gain practical experience through internships, which can enhance their employability. Additionally, a strong alumni network can provide advantageous connections for job placement. Institutions that demonstrate proven success in placing graduates in relevant job roles tend to justify higher tuition fees, making them a worthwhile investment.
Furthermore, an analysis of job placement rates and potential salaries is essential when assessing return on investment. Many training institutes provide data on the employment outcomes of their graduates, offering insight into the average starting salaries and industries of employment. Students should consider whether the cost of the program aligns with the earning potential in their chosen field. By undertaking a comprehensive financial assessment that includes not only immediate costs but also long-term career benefits, students can make more informed decisions about their educational options.
